The title ''account manager'' does not entirely mean what it suggests. Perhaps some would link it to the line of accountants and assume an account manager oversees chartered accountants. However, the position of an account manager is much more versatile and carries a much larger job scope than just ledgers and books.

In short, an account manager does not necessarily need to be an accountant but he or she manages the accounts of the clientele of the employing company. The key characteristic of a person to be given this position is the mastery of public relations. This skill runs across the table for any account manager in any industry.

To delve more into this executive position, let us see it in terms of sales, which is the main goal of any type of manager in a given company. The account manager is the go-to person for any client of the company. He or she handles the accounts of the clients in relation to the company and will make sure the interest of the client is protected and all their needs are met while dealing with the company. The account manager goes further to make sure the existing clients know about the complete portfolio of the company and thus convert these existing clients into repeat customers. However, the scope of the account manager does not stop there; he or she is usually asked to gain more clients for the company. The account manager is usually a one-person job; hence, he or she would be handling all the accounts for the company single-handedly and to do so, he or she must be a meticulous record keeper.



As you may already have presumed, the position of the account manager does require specific skills and experience. It is not a low-level, junior position, but a senior position on the corporate ladder. Account managers usually have a degree or some tertiary level qualification, but individuals who are promoted to this position usually are chosen because of their experience. To reiterate, the basic requirements of the account manager are:
  • Excellent public relations skills.
  • Excellent marketing and networking skills.
  • Highly efficient organizational skills.
  • Quick learner in grasping company’s profile and objectives.
  • Versatile in problem solving.
  • Experienced in sales.
  • Attractive and pleasant personality.
Account managers are usually trained from within the company. For example, a sales assistant may work up the ladder to the position of the account manager. This just goes to show that if you are applying for this position, you must have work experience and must be able to meet a challenge very well. As for the career advances of the account manager, this position opens up many doors and opportunities because it is networking based. The individual will gain many contacts while working as an account manager. In most times, if the job is done well, he or she will have many contacts in terms of clients and investors which will hold his or her name in the good books. Of course from here, I need not point out that the opportunities are endless. You could even be promoted to an even more senior level in the company such as to partner or being able to go out on your own. That said, in terms of the account manager leaving the company to start a new company, it may be a little difficult in some industries.

What is the average salary of an account manager? The range goes from as low as $35,000 to about $70,000. Over time, the salary will be more commission based when the network is huge. In the initial stages, there will be a basic salary. In addition to that, this position usually comes with the usual package of benefits such as health and dental insurance, paid vacations and medical leaves, and a sufficient pension plan.
